%0 Conference Proceedings %A Riziotis C. %D 2019 %T Engineering photonic structures and functional optical materials: From structural health monitoring to biomedical applications %B 21st International Conference on Transparent Optical Networks, ICTON 2019 %V 2019-July %@ 9781728127798 %@ 2162-7339 %R 10.1109/ICTON.2019.8839993 %I IEEE Computer Society %U https://hdl.handle.net/10442/17083 %X The paper presents recent advances of photonics engineering towards the development of customized structures and devices for a wide range of demanding and emerging applications. Experimental implementation of designed devices, by laser writing micromachining and heat processing techniques will be covered. Photonic platforms such as polymer optical fibers, silica or specialty hybrid fibers, and plasmonic structures, functionalized by nanostructured materials will be presented as examples of a broad range of customized solutions for Structural Health Monitoring, industrial predictive maintenance, defence systems and biomedical applications. %> Αποθετήριο Ήλιος / ΕΙΕ
